Understanding Modern Carpet Cleaning Methods
The carpet cleaning industry has evolved significantly in recent years, embracing new technologies and eco-friendly solutions. One of the most common methods is hot water extraction, often referred to as steam cleaning. This process uses high-pressure hot water to agitate carpet fibers and dissolve dirt, followed by powerful suction to remove moisture and debris. It’s effective for deep cleaning and is recommended by many carpet manufacturers.
Another popular method is encapsulation, where a special cleaning solution is applied that encapsulates dirt particles. Once dry, the encapsulated dirt is easily vacuumed away. This method is known for its quick drying time and is ideal for busy households or commercial spaces. For delicate or antique rugs, dry cleaning techniques may be used, which rely on minimal moisture and gentle agitation to protect fibers.
Choosing the right method depends on your carpet type, the level of soiling, and personal preferences regarding drying time and environmental impact. Top providers in the area are well-versed in these techniques and can recommend the best approach for your situation.
Benefits of Regular Carpet Maintenance
Routine carpet cleaning is not just about aesthetics, it’s a key factor in maintaining the health and value of your property. Carpets act as air filters, trapping dust, pollen, pet dander, and other allergens. Over time, these particles accumulate and can degrade indoor air quality, affecting those with allergies or respiratory issues. Regular professional cleaning removes these contaminants, contributing to a healthier living or working environment.
Beyond health, regular maintenance extends the life of your carpet. Dirt and grit act like sandpaper, wearing down carpet fibers with every step. By removing abrasive particles, you help preserve the carpet’s texture and color, delaying the need for costly replacements. For businesses, clean carpets also create a positive impression on clients and customers, reflecting professionalism and attention to detail.
Many experts recommend scheduling a professional cleaning at least once a year, though high-traffic areas or homes with pets and children may benefit from more frequent service. Investing in regular care pays off in both comfort and long-term savings.

Common Carpet Issues and How Professionals Handle Them
Carpets face a variety of challenges, from everyday spills to stubborn stains and lingering odors. Professional cleaners are equipped to address these issues with targeted solutions. For example, pet accidents often require specialized enzymatic treatments that break down odor-causing bacteria at the source, rather than simply masking smells.
Stains from wine, coffee, or ink can be particularly difficult to remove with household products. Professionals use advanced spot treatments and extraction methods to lift even the most persistent marks without damaging carpet fibers. High-traffic areas, which tend to show wear and matting, benefit from deep cleaning and grooming techniques that restore pile and color.
Another common issue is moisture buildup, which can lead to mold or mildew if not addressed promptly. Expert cleaners use powerful drying equipment to ensure carpets are left dry and safe. By understanding the unique challenges of each carpet, professionals deliver tailored solutions that keep your floors looking and smelling their best.
What to Expect During a Professional Carpet Cleaning Visit
Knowing what to expect can help you prepare for a smooth and successful carpet cleaning appointment. Most companies begin with a pre-inspection, assessing the condition of your carpets and identifying any problem areas. This allows them to select the appropriate cleaning method and products for your specific needs.
Furniture may be moved or protected as needed, and technicians will typically pre-treat spots and high-traffic areas. The main cleaning process follows, using hot water extraction, encapsulation, or dry cleaning techniques as appropriate. After cleaning, carpets are groomed to restore pile and promote even drying. Many providers use high-powered fans to speed up the drying process, minimizing downtime for your home or business.
Before leaving, the team will perform a final inspection with you to ensure satisfaction. They may also offer tips for maintaining your carpets between professional cleanings. By understanding each step of the process, you can feel confident in the care your carpets receive.

Table: Comparing Common Carpet Cleaning Methods
| Method | How It Works | Best For | Dry Time |
|---|---|---|---|
| Hot Water Extraction | Injects hot water and cleaning solution, then extracts dirt and moisture | Deep cleaning, most carpet types | 6–12 hours |
| Encapsulation | Applies polymer solution that crystallizes dirt for easy vacuuming | Commercial, quick turnaround | 1–2 hours |
| Dry Cleaning | Uses minimal moisture and absorbent compounds to lift dirt | Delicate or antique rugs | 30 minutes–1 hour |
| Bonnet Cleaning | Rotating pad absorbs surface dirt, mainly for maintenance | Surface cleaning, commercial | 1–2 hours |
This table highlights the key differences between popular carpet cleaning techniques, helping you choose the method that best fits your needs and schedule.
Tips for Maintaining Carpets Between Professional Cleanings
While professional cleaning is essential, there are steps you can take to keep your carpets looking great in between appointments. Regular vacuuming is the most effective way to remove surface dust and prevent debris from settling deep into fibers. Use a vacuum with a HEPA filter to capture allergens and fine particles, especially in homes with pets or children.
Promptly addressing spills is also important. Blot (don’t rub) liquids with a clean, dry cloth, and use a mild cleaning solution if needed. Avoid over-wetting the area, as excess moisture can lead to mold or mildew. For high-traffic zones, consider using area rugs or runners to reduce wear and tear.
Finally, establish a regular cleaning schedule based on your household’s needs. Keeping up with maintenance not only preserves your carpet’s appearance but also supports a healthier indoor environment. These simple habits, combined with periodic professional service, ensure your carpets remain a source of comfort and pride.
